What is the difference between Full Time Water Sustainability vs Full Time Water Resources Specialist?

AspectFull Time Water SustainabilityFull Time Water Resources Specialist
CredentialsEnvironmental or Water Resource degrees, certifications in sustainabilityEnvironmental or Water Resource degrees, certifications in water management
Work EnvironmentEnvironmental agencies, NGOs, consulting firms focused on sustainabilityGovernment agencies, consulting firms, private companies managing water resources
Industry UsageFocuses on sustainable water use, conservation, and policy developmentFocuses on water supply, quality, and resource management

Full Time Water Sustainability roles primarily focus on promoting sustainable water use, conservation, and policy development, often within environmental organizations. In contrast, Full Time Water Resources Specialist positions concentrate on managing water supply, quality, and resource planning within government or private sectors. Both roles require similar credentials but differ in their core focus and work environment.
